Default Use switch to change channels?

Newb alert! hehe

I have a Futaba 7C. Is it possible to set up one of the switches to change the channel assignments for the sticks. In other words, set it up so that when (for example) the D swtich is up, the transmitter uses:

Channel 1: Elevator
Channel 2: Ailerons
Channel 3: Rudder
Channel 4: Throttle

And then when I put the D switch down I get:
Channel 1: Elevator
Channel 2: Rudder
Channel 3: Ailerons
Channel 4: Throttle

In effect, switching the Rudder and Aileron channels.
